Given the function f(x)=5x^2 -x+1, what is the value of f(-2)?

A -11
B. -7
C. 19
D. 23

Answer:

D) 23

Explanation:

f(-2) = 5(-2)^2 - (-2) + 1

= 5(4) + 2 + 1

= 23
